Reverse Resources secures EUR 850K from Bangladesh Angels Network and others

Bangladesh Angels Network (BAN), an angel investment network in Bangladesh, has announced another seed investment round led by Estonian angel investors, in Reverse Resources (RR), a SaaS platform to map, match and trace waste from textile factories to recycling and help fashion brands achieve full circularity by 2030.

Accelerating Circularity in Europe

Accelerating Circularity in Europe 28th May 2021 Building on the success of its work in researching, mapping, modelling and linking circular textile-to-textile systems in the United States, Accelerating Circularity is launching a new project based in Europe.
